Product Description:
The MHD093B-024-PG0-BN is a servo motor produced by Bosch Rexroth Indramat within the MHD Synchronous Motors series. As a rotary actuator in automated machine axes, it converts drive current into precisely regulated mechanical motion. This supports positioning and velocity control in packaging lines, material handling stations, and CNC equipment. It is typically paired with a compatible drive that closes the speed and position loops during dynamic machine cycles. The motor is suited for feed axes and indexing applications that require repeatable response over frequent duty cycles.
For continuous operation, the motor can sustain 17.5 Nm of torque at standstill, so closed-loop drives can hold loads without overheating. Position feedback arrives from an optically read digital servo encoder with a system accuracy of ±0.5 arcminutes. That level of feedback accuracy helps the drive correct small position errors during starts, stops, and interpolated moves. The 024 winding is paired with liquid cooling, which keeps thermal rise low across an ambient range of 0 to 40 °C. The motor is sealed to IP65, helping keep out dust and directed water jets, and it has no holding brake, a plain shaft, and a power connector on side B.
The motor uses a 130 mm centering pilot that mates with a 140/150 mm flange, and the B length code on the size 093 frame helps establish installation depth. This fit helps align the motor accurately with the machine mounting face during assembly. Insulation class F permits winding temperatures up to 155 °C, and a shaft seal helps protect the internal bearings while coolant circulates through the jacket. The feedback system provides absolute feedback for more than 4096 revolutions, so the axis can retain position information after power loss. Storage is permitted from -20 to +80 °C, and operation is allowed at elevations up to 1000 m above sea level.
